Vegan banana bread with dried fruits and nuts

Ingredients for 1 servings:

  • 200 g rye flour (wholemeal)
  • 50 g oat flakes
  • 50 g hazelnuts, ground
  • 2 bananas, ripe
  • 50 g brown sugar
  • 1 packet of vanilla sugar
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 100 ml soy milk (soy drink), vanilla
  • 2 tbsp oil, neutral
  • 100 g dried fruits and nuts, mixed
  • Fat, for the shape

Instructions

Working time approx. 15 minutes; Cooking/baking time approx. 1 hour; Total time approx. 1 hour 15 minutes

Mix the flour, oats, ground hazelnuts, sugar, vanilla sugar, and baking powder with a spoon. First mash the banana in its skin, then remove it from the skin and press it through the tines of a fork. Add the mashed banana, oil, and soy-vanilla milk to the flour-sugar mixture and mix with a hand mixer until a batter similar to sponge cake batter forms. Then add the dried fruit and nuts, if desired, and mix in. Pour into a greased loaf pan and bake in a preheated oven at 170°C for about one hour. Do the toothpick test! If the cake is too sticky, you can replace some of the rye flour with cornstarch.
